About the role

Tantus, a Sikich Subsidiary, is seeking a highly skilled AI Foundry Engineer to support our government client.

Responsibilities

  • Understand and translate business requirements and problem statements into a set of prompts that direct AI foundry platforms and ecosystems to generate full stack, AI and agent-based systems
  • Assess the generated systems code to discover design gaps and inefficiencies, standard and coding style issues. Identify and implement fixes in the design and code as necessary
  • Test, verify, and deploy the end-to-end system / application

Requirements

  • Must be able to obtain and maintain a government issued Public Trust
  • 20+ years of overall software, distributed systems, and cloud native system development experience
  • Coding standards (Google JavaScript / JSON style guide, PEP 8 style guide)
  • Design patterns (GOF, Others)
  • Architecture frameworks
  • 2-3+ years of developing and integrating AI, Gen AI, and agentic AI algorithms, models, frameworks, and prompt engineering
  • Knowledge about emerging standards for AI agent ecosystem
  • SME / Power user for at least one Gen AI system (Gemini, ChatGPT, Claude, CoPilot)
  • Prompt engineering - translating business / user requirements into prompts
  • 5-7+ years of in-depth, hands-on experience with one or more web application frameworks and programming languages: Angular, React, Python, NodeJS, Rust
  • Minimum of 5 years in-depth, hands-on experience with one or more cloud tech stacks, including virtual network architecture, design, implementation and management: AWS / Google (preferred), AZURE / Oracle
  • Minimum of one-year in-depth, hands-on experience with one or more QA frameworks and test automation platforms
  • Experience in testing AI and LLM’s using tools to evaluate accuracy, bias, and reliability of AI tools and systems
  • Hands-on experience in using tools such as Brainstrust and Galileo
